High Court Reviews Chartered Accountant Misconduct Cases; Council's Recommendations Must Be Well-Reasoned and Independently Evaluated.

....Professional and/or other misconduct - Chartered Accountant (CA) - Where the Council has found any member of the Institute to be guilty of misconduct, it is required under the Act to forward the matter to the High Court with its recommendations and the High Court has to pass final order either dismissing the complaint or penalizing the member of the Institute. The order of the Council, imposing penalty upon the member, is also appealable by the members aggrieved before the High Court. In the circumstances, it is all the more necessary that the recommendation/order of the Council should contain reasons for the conclusion - the High Court has equally erred in accepting the recommendations of the Council without applying its own logic to this aspect of the matter. - SC....
